While we have alot of great MG minds lurking around, can anyone give a general value on the Z50.
I know there are alot of models in a lot of conditions, but a general overview would be good.
Thinking more so along the lines of what you would pay for an original, not restored bike. Not what you think your mint resto is worth.
 
How long is a piece of string

They're old heaps of **** worth $50 - but for some strange reason people are paying way more than that.
A nice Z50A in original condition $2000 - $3000 sometimes more
Z50J1 about $1000
Z50JZ about the same maybe $1500
People are asking $3000 and $4000 for restoed & modded ones but from what I have seen on Ebay they are'nt selling - so what does that say ?
 
it comes down to how hard your willing to look or travel to get a cheap bike,
if you dont want to take the time to look around or to spend a few hours to travel to get a bike you will end up paying top dollar for a bike thats close to you

it also pays to spend alittle more on a complete bike then to buy one thats missing parts because by the time you buy the missing parts you end up paying more for the bike then you would of if you brought a complete bike

just something to think about,
